2026 NRHA European Futurity, Europe’s Only Million Dollar Reining Competition: Kompatscher Flies to Victory in the $300,000-Added Non Pro Futurity

Cremona, May 22—The first champions were crowned in Cremona, Italy, where the 18th edition of the $1 Million-Added NRHA European Futurity is being held during the international Salone del Cavallo Americano. The $300,000-Added Non Pro Finals closed an intense day of competition with Elia Kompatscher and LC Whizdome Magout, a flashy gray gelding owned by his father, NRHA Professional Alois Kompatscher, claiming the $144,000-Added Non Pro Level (L)4 Championship, along with a guaranteed $50,000 paycheck.

“This is my first Euro Futurity win and I have no words, because I really didn’t think we could make it. My horse can be a little funky at home, but in the show pen, he is always focused,” said Kompatscher about his mount by Whizdom Shines out of Blue Berry Giada, bred by Chiara Ristori and nominated by Luca Chemolli. The pair, who closed with a 221 score, also claimed the $84,000-Added L3 Championship. The 20 year old was quick to thank his father, his family, and his team for their support preparing for the show.

A half point behind, sharing the L4 Reserve Championship, was fellow Italian Matteo Capello, riding Gun Nifty Dreams (Gotta Nifty Gun x My Dreams Gal), a gelding owned by Tenuta Equitem, bred by Chiara Parodi, and nominated by Vittorio Rabboni; and Belgium’s Dries Verschueren with GP Hollywoodshowtown (GP A Spook In Town x Smart CP Schow Girl), a stallion owned, bred, and nominated by Verschueren’s family-owned Golden Paint Ranch. The latter also took reserve honors in the L3 division.

Italy’s Stefano Carpentieri continued his winning streak in Cremona after topping both the L2 and L1 qualifiers aboard his Trend Starter (A Vintage Smoke x Slide By Spook), a gelding bred by Lorenzo Lotti and nominated by Sebastiano Valtorta. The duo scored a 219 to clinch the $45,000-Added L2 and $27,000-Added L1 Non Pro Championships. “This is only our third show together and I am very happy about our results. I’ve had this horse for a little over two months, so it is a big success for us and I am so glad that it all worked out,” he said.

Three riders posted a 215 sharing Reserve honors in the L2 division: Roberta Gianformaggio of Italy and her own bred-and-nominated mare Magnum Mooncrush (PS Mega Shine Chic x GP Magnificent Dream); fellow Italian Antonello Biscaglia and his own bred and nominated stallion AB Snow Flipingun (NRHA $5 Million Sire Colonels Shining Gun x Flip O Lena Delmaso); and Czech Anna Palasová with SS Wimpyagain (NRHA Million Dollar Sire Gunner Dun It Again x Wimpystein), a gelding owned by Anna’s father, Petr Palas, bred by Samantha Serafini, and nominated by Matteo Antonelli. The latter also took Reserve honors in the L1.

APHA Chrome Cash Non Pro Champions

$1000-Added Chrome Cash Level 4: Anna-Maria Zehetbauer and SS Tarzan (NRHA $4 Million Dollar Sire Pale Face Dunnit x Xtra Taris Voodoo), owned and nominated by Zeidelhof Reining Horses (score 217).

$1000-Added Chrome Cash Level 3: Danielle Azaria and The Forces Genuine (Maytheforcebewhizyou x VR Genuinely Snapper), owned by Hadassah Azaria and nominated by Adriano Meacci (score 212.5).

$1000-Added Chrome Cash Level 2 & 1: Anna Palasová and SS Wimpyagain (Gunner Dun It Again x Wimpystein), owned by Petr Palas and nominated by Matteo Antonelli (score 215).

The NRHA European Futurity is hosted during the 39th edition of the Salone del Cavallo Americano at CremonaFiere. The fair, opened on Friday, May 22, has expanded by another 10%, confirming its position as Europe’s leading Western event covering 100,000 square meters, welcoming 700 horses and 1000 riders, 270 exhibitors, and over 30,000 expected spectators. The NCHA of Italy Derby and Spring Show, Cowboy Shooting Speed, Team Penning, and Ranch Sorting will also be held, along with 5,000 Country Passion line dancers.
